如何在两个centos服务器之间复制文件,不用输密码

来源:WX部落

通过使用公钥身份验证在两个CentOS服务器之间实现文件复制,无需输入密码。详细介绍了生成密钥对、复制公钥和使用scp命令进行文件复制的步骤。

要在两个CentOS服务器之间使用`scp`命令进行文件复制而不需要输入密码,您可以使用公钥身份验证。以下是设置步骤: 在源服务器上执行以下步骤: 1. 打开终端并登录到源服务器。 2. 生成一个新的密钥对。在终端中运行以下命令: ``` ssh-keygen -t rsa ``` 您可以按Enter键接受默认选项,或者根据需要输入密钥文件的名称和密码短语。 3. 生成密钥对后,将公钥复制到目标服务器。使用以下命令将公钥复制到目标服务器(将``和``替换为目标服务器的用户名和IP地址): ``` ssh-copy-id @ ``` 这将要求您输入目标服务器的密码以完成复制。 现在,您应该能够从源服务器上的命令行使用`scp`命令复制文件到目标服务器上而不需要输入密码。以下是使用`scp`命令进行文件复制的示例: ``` scp /path/to/file username@destination_server:/path/to/destination ``` 在这个命令中,将`/path/to/file`替换为源服务器上要复制的文件的路径,`username`替换为目标服务器的用户名,`destination_server`替换为目标服务器的IP地址或主机名,以及`/path/to/destination`替换为目标服务器上的目标路径。 使用上述步骤设置公钥身份验证后,您将能够在两个CentOS服务器之间使用`scp`命令进行文件复制而不需要输入密码。

声明:

① 凡本网所有原创文章及图片、图表的版权均属WX部落所有,如需转载,需注明“信息来源:WX部落”,并且添加本文地址:http://wxbuluo.com/index/article/101.html

② 凡本网注明“来源:XXX(非WX部落)”的文字及图片内容,均转载自其他媒体,版权归原媒体及作者所有。转载目的在于传递更多的资讯,并不代表本网赞同其观点和对其真实性负责。如有侵权,请联系删除。联系方式:296720094@qq.com

③ 本网站的资源部分内容来源于网络,仅供大家学习与参考,如有侵权,请联系站长296720094@qq.com进行删除处理。

④ 部分项目课程具有时效性,如发布时间较长请搜索相关课程选择发布时间最近的查看。

⑤ 部分具有时效性的项目课程文章,我们会逐步转移到免费类分类开放下载。同时免费分类链接失效不补!

⑥ 本站资源大多存储在云盘,如发现链接失效,请联系我们我们会第一时间更新。

上一篇:linux计划任务cron

下一篇:没有更多文章了

相关文章推荐: